1. Crypto Staking
Staking is a process where you lock up your cryptocurrency to support a blockchain network, earning rewards over time. This is ideal for those who already own crypto and want to make passive income from it.
Important: Make sure to research the blockchain network's rewards structure before committing to staking.

3. Crypto Faucets
Crypto faucets are websites that give away small amounts of cryptocurrency in exchange for completing simple tasks or solving captchas. While it won't make you rich, it’s an easy and risk-free way to start accumulating crypto.

4. Arbitrage Trading
Arbitrage trading involves buying cryptocurrency on one exchange where the price is low and selling it on another exchange where the price is higher. This can be done with little investment, but it requires constant market monitoring.

3. Pricing Your Work
Pricing can vary based on your experience, but here’s a general idea of what you can expect to earn:
Experience Level | Rate per 1000 Words |
---|---|
Beginner | $10 - $20 |
Intermediate | $25 - $50 |
Expert | $60 - $100+ |
Remember, as you build your portfolio and gain more experience, you can gradually increase your rates.

Monetizing Photography and Art with NFTs
The NFT space offers artists a way to tokenize their work, making it rare and exclusive. By creating and selling NFTs, you’re not only offering a digital copy of your work but also attaching ownership rights and proof of authenticity via blockchain. The process is straightforward:
- Create your artwork or photograph in a digital format.
- Choose a platform like OpenSea, Rarible, or Foundation to mint your NFT.
- Set your price and list your NFT for sale.
- Market your work on social media and crypto communities to attract potential buyers.
Important Note: Always make sure your work is original and your NFTs are clearly defined as either a limited edition or one-of-a-kind, ensuring its rarity and value in the market.
